The PZ1-PM1-APC-E-1550B by Optiphase is a high-speed fiber stretcher specifically designed to meet the demanding requirements of advanced optical interferometric measurement and sensing systems. Utilizing piezoelectric technology, this product features FC/APC connectors, ensuring optimal performance in applications requiring precise alignment and minimal back reflection. Operating at a wavelength of 1550.0 nm, the fiber stretcher employs a sophisticated 'Bowtie' polarization-maintaining (PM) fiber structure, which ensures exceptional stability and precision during modulation processes.

As part of the renowned PZ1 series, the PZ1-PM1-APC-E-1550B stands out with its enclosed design, offering robust protection against environmental factors that may affect performance. The PZ1 family of fiber stretchers is acclaimed for its versatile application range, from open-loop demodulation and sensor simulation to variable optical delay and general-purpose fiber interferometry. With a compact form factor and high speed, the PZ1 series embodies innovation with its unique multi-layer winding design, enhancing modulation function while maintaining high operational frequency.

FST-001 Fiber Stretcher
1260-1650 nm; Delay Range >3 mm; RL >65 dB; Fiber Type SMF-28, Other; IL <0.2 dB; PDL <0.05 dBLunas FST-001 is a piezo-driven fiber stretcher with an optical delay range of up to 3 mm. The device, including the piezo driver, is packaged in a metal enclosure.Each of the FST-001 fiber stretcher’s four piezos can be controlled independently, allowing high resolution or large stroke. Piezos can be controlled with an analog signal or a 12-bit TTL signal.Under analog control, the driving circuit acts as a 4-channel voltage amplifier with 30V/V amplification. Alternatively, the output voltage can be controlled by a computer equipped with a digital I/O card, or by a microprocessor.Key Features: Large Optical Path Delay Range: >3 mm (In Air)High SpeedLow Insertion Loss (IL): <0.2 dBAnalog and Digital ControlAnalog Input: 4 Channels, 4.7 V Maximum For Each ChannelDigital Input: 20-pin Connector, 12-bit TTL Control SignalOperating Wavelength: 1260 to 1620 nmMaximum Optical Power: 1,000 mWPhase Change Sensitivity: 810 π/VInternal Voltage Amplification: 30 V/VMaximum Voltage on Piezo: 140 VResonance Frequency: 2.2 ±0.3 kHzReturn Loss (RL): >65 dBPolarization Dependent Loss (PDL): <0.05 dBFiber Type: SMF-28, Other on Request Dimensions: 170 x 106 x 39 mmApplications: Sensors; Interferometers; Medical Imaging; Spectrum Analysis; OCT.
